Creates the Fannin County Improvement District No. 1 as a special district under the Texas Constitution, encompassing approximately 337.65 acres in Fannin County to promote employment, commerce, transportation, housing, tourism, recreation, and economic development
-
Establishes a five-member board of directors with initial temporary directors appointed by the Texas Commission on Environmental Quality upon petition by owners of a majority of assessed property value, serving until permanent directors are elected or four years pass
-
Grants the district authority to issue bonds, impose ad valorem taxes (with voter approval), and collect assessments to finance infrastructure improvements including water, wastewater, drainage, roads, parking facilities, and recreational facilities
-
Allows the district to contract for law enforcement services, join charitable organizations, create economic development programs including loans and grants, and exercise powers similar to navigation districts, but explicitly prohibits the use of eminent domain
-
Provides for dissolution upon written petition by owners of at least two-thirds of assessed property value or by majority board vote, provided all bonded indebtedness and contractual obligations are satisfied
Legislative Description
Relating to the creation of the Fannin County Improvement District No. 1; providing authority to issue bonds; providing authority to impose assessments, fees, and taxes.
